Material Description
- Material Properties:Weather resistance|UV resistance
- Application Areas:Electrical field|Electronic field|Casters|Automotive sector|Electrical appliances|Fitness equipment|Lawn and garden equipment|sheet
- Color:--
- Grade:Injection grade
Technical Data Sheet
physical property | Test Condition | Test Method | Test Result |
---|---|---|---|
density | ISO 1183 | 1.07 g/cm³ | |
Apparent density | 0.59 g/cm³ | ||
Melt volume flow rate | ISO 1133 | 4.00 cm3/10min | |
Shrinkage rate | ISO 294-4 | 0.50-0.90 % | |
Water absorption rate | ISO 62 | 1.7 % | |
ISO 62 | 0.35 % |
hardness | Test Condition | Test Method | Test Result |
---|---|---|---|
ball-indentation hardness | ISO 2039-1 | 70.0 Mpa |
Mechanical properties | Test Condition | Test Method | Test Result |
---|---|---|---|
Tensile creep modulus | ISO 899-1 | 2000 Mpa | |
ISO 899-1 | 1200 Mpa | ||
bending strength | ISO 178 | 65.0 Mpa | |
Tensile modulus | ISO 527-2 | 2200 Mpa | |
tensile strength | ISO 527-2 | 47.0 Mpa | |
Tensile strain | ISO 527-2 | 3.3 % |
Impact resistance | Test Condition | Test Method | Test Result |
---|---|---|---|
Charpy Notched Impact Strength | ISO 179 | 4.0 kJ/m² | |
ISO 179 | 30 kJ/m² | ||
Impact strength of cantilever beam gap | ISO 180/A | 4.0 kJ/m² | |
ISO 180/A | 15 kJ/m² |
film | Test Condition | Test Method | Test Result |
---|---|---|---|
elongation | ISO 527-3 | 12 % |
Electrical performance | Test Condition | Test Method | Test Result |
---|---|---|---|
Surface Resistivity | IEC 60093 | 1E+13 ohms | |
Volume resistivity | IEC 60093 | 1E+14 ohms·cm | |
dielectric constant | IEC 60250 | 3.80 | |
Dissipation Factor | IEC 60250 | 9E-03 | |
IEC 60250 | 0.034 |
Thermal performance | Test Condition | Test Method | Test Result |
---|---|---|---|
Heat distortion temperature | ISO 75-2/B | 101 °C | |
ISO 75-2/A | 96.0 °C | ||
vicat | ISO 306/A50 | 104 °C | |
ISO 306/B50 | 92.0 °C | ||
Linear coefficient of thermal expansion | ISO 11359-2 | 8.0E-5到1.1E-4 cm/cm/°C | |
thermal conductivity | DIN 52612 | 0.17 W/m/K |
